Always research the company that you are hiring to clean your carpets. They need to be bonded and insured before they set foot inside your house. If they are not, then you are going to be in a bad position if a worker gets hurt inside your home or a worker decides to steal from you.

Secure a contract in writing from your carpet cleaning company. This contract is your binding agreement that specifies exactly what services will be done, what the cost will be and what warranty on the finished product the company offers. Without it, you are left with no protection if things should go wrong.

Wait until your carpet is completely dry before you move your furniture back into the room. Doing it too soon can cause additional damage to your carpet. The bottom of the furniture may leave rust marks or other stains that your carpet cleaner may never be able to completely remove.

There are different ways that professional carpet cleaning companies will clean the carpets in your home. Try to choose one that works well for you. If you choose a company that uses a "wet" method, keep in mind that there may be significant drying time before you can use the area again.
